The Xray::BLA and Metis document is copyright 2016 Bruce Ravel and released under The Creative Commons Attribution-ShareAlike License http://creativecommons.org/licenses/by-sa/3.0/ Tasks of the bla program ======================== Main tasks ---------- The :program:`bla` program is a simple multiplexer which parses the command line arguments and performs the steps necessary to accomplish the task. The basic syntax is .. code-block:: console bla [switches] where the first argument is one of the tasks below and the second argument is the bit of text used to make file names for the measurement. **herfd** The ``herfd`` task makes a high energy resolution fluorescence spectrum at a specified emission energy. .. code-block:: console bla herfd -c=/path/to/config.ini -e=9713 Aufoil1 Allowed switches are ``-e`` (*required*) specify the emission energy for the HERFD calculation ``-r`` Flag to reuse already computed masks which have been saved to disk ``-v`` Control whether screen messages are written ``-s`` Flag for saving mask images ``-a`` Flag for saving animations (*not currently working*) ``-p`` Flag to plot the HERFD upon completion ``-x`` Specify the file containing XDI metadata **rixs** The ``rixs`` task computes the HERFD at each elastic energy, writing an output file for each one. This uses the list of emission energies specified in the configuration file. .. code-block:: console bla rixs -c=/path/to/config.ini Aufoil1 Allowed switches are ``-r`` Flag to reuse already computed masks which have been saved to disk ``-v`` Control whether screen messages are written ``-s`` Flag for saving mask images ``-a`` Flag for saving animations (*not currently working*) ``-p`` Flag to plot each HERFD as it is computed ``-x`` Specify the file containing XDI metadata **xes** The ``xes`` task computes the XES spectrum from an image at a specified incident energy. The incidence energy is specified either with the ``-i`` or ``--xesimage`` switch, one of which must be used. This will compute all the masks as needed. .. code-block:: console bla xes -c=/path/to/config.ini -i 11970 Aufoil1 bla xes -c=/path/to/config.ini --noscan --xesimage=1 Nb2O3_Kb2_2 Allowed switches are ``-i`` (*required*) The incidence energy at which to compute the XES. This form is used with a HERFD measurement to compute the XES at a particular incidence energy. ``--xesimage`` (*required*) The index or file name of the XES image ``--noscan`` Flag indicating the no scan file was used ``-r`` Flag to reuse already computed masks which have been saved to disk ``-v`` Control whether screen messages are written ``-s`` Flag for saving mask images ``-a`` Flag for saving animations (*not currently working*) ``-p`` Flag to plot the XES upon completion ``-x`` Specify the file containing XDI metadata **plane** The ``plane`` task computes an entire RIXS plane, packaging the result for plotting as a surface plot. This .. code-block:: console bla plane -c=/path/to/config.ini Nb2O3_Kb2_2 Allowed switches are ``--noscan`` Flag indicating the no scan file was used ``-r`` Flag to reuse already computed masks which have been saved to disk ``-v`` Control whether screen messages are written ``-s`` Flag for saving mask images ``-a`` Flag for saving animations (*not currently working*) ``-p`` Flag to plot the XES upon completion ``-x`` Specify the file containing XDI metadata **map** The ``map`` task takes a sequence of masks and interpolates them into a smooth map that can be used to make a surface plot of the energy distribution over the face of the detector. The map can also be used to create a new mask of a specified energy width. *This is not currently working* **mask** The ``mask`` task is used to create a mask at a specified emission energy. This could be incorporated into a scan program. A mask can be computed for a given emission energy as the subsequent emission energy is measured. This calculation is typically faster than an elastic image exposure, thus mask creation can be incorporated into a measurement in almost-real-time. .. code-block:: console bla mask -c=/path/to/config.ini -e=9713 Aufoil1 Allowed switches are ``-e`` (*required*) specify the emission energy for the HERFD calculation ``-v`` Control whether screen messages are written ``-s`` Flag for saving mask images ``-a`` Flag for saving animations (*not currently working*) ``-p`` Flag to plot the HERFD upon completion **point** The ``point`` task applies a specified mask to an image. This could be incorporated into a scan program. While a data point is being measured in a HERFD scan, the HERFD from the previous energy point can be computed. In this way, an almost-real-time plot can be presented to the user of the HERFD being measured. .. code-block:: console bla mask -c=/path/to/config.ini -e=9713 Aufoil1 Allowed switches are ``-e`` (*required*) specify the emission energy for the HERFD calculation ``-i`` (*required*) the incident energy or incident data point index to compute Developer tasks --------------- **list** This task lists all the attributes of the `Xray::BLA object <../lib/Xray/BLA.html>`_ along with a short documentation string. **test** This task is used for testing new algorithms.
